rksoftware

Visual Studio とか C# とかが好きです

git でファイルの変更を無視したい

git でファイル自体は存在していなければならないが、手元での変更をいちいち変更にしたくないファイルに対する対策メモです。
次のコマンドが使えそうな感じでした。

設定
git update-index --skip-worktree <ファイル名>

解除
git update-index --no-skip-worktree <ファイル名>

次のブログ記事で学ばせていただきました。
http://htak.hatenablog.com/entry/2016/02/08/000000

これを SourceTree で行う方法ですが、デフォルトの状態だとできないようです。

次のブログ記事で学場せていただきました。
https://qiita.com/yuba/items/35459755e53035ed102f

とりあえずコマンドを実行する

SourceTree はターミナルでコマンドを実行できます。
ターミナルの開き方は次
メニューの 操作 > ターミナルで開く